Red Pine Camp Foundation Inc. (EIN: 26-1211067)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2022 IRS Form 990 filing, Red Pine Camp Foundation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 6 out of 71 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$167,059. The highest compensated employee at Red Pine Camp Foundation Inc. is Constance Scholfield with fiscal year 2022 compensation of $167,059.

Mission Statement

AT RED PINE CAMP FOR GIRLS WE ARE COMMITTED TO INSPIRING AND ENABLING YOUNG WOMEN TO REACH THEIR FULL POTENTIAL IN A SAFE, HEALTHY AND FUN ENVIRONMENT. OUR PROGRAM AND ACTIVITIES ARE FIRMLY ROOTED IN AN APPRECIATION FOR OUR NATURAL SURROUNDINGS, THE DEVELOPMENT OF ATHLETIC SKILL AND RESPECT FOR ONE ANOTHER AS INDIVIDUALS. WE RECOGNIZE AND PROMOTE THE VALUES OF INTEGRITY, LEADERSHIP, GRACE, COMPASSION AND CHARACTER IN EVERY CAMPER.
